Job description
The Senior Business Intelligence Analyst will play a critical role in delivering high-value reporting solutions, supporting self-service BI, and ensuring data accuracy and alignment across the organization. This role requires a blend of technical expertise, business acumen, and strong communication skills to bridge the gap between business stakeholders and technical teams. The Analyst will also be responsible for managing BI projects end-to-end, leading intake, requirements gathering, and solution delivery, while serving as the primary point of contact between the BI team and the business., * Manage BI projects from intake through delivery, acting as the primary liaison with business stakeholders.
- Lead the scoping, requirements documentation, prioritization, and timeline planning for assigned projects.
- Partner with stakeholders to understand needs, define use cases, and ensure solutions deliver measurable value.
- Develop, enhance, and maintain dashboards, reports, and analytics, primarily in Tableau, to support business decision-making.
- Collaborate with data engineering teams to validate data models, ensure accurate data sources, and resolve data-related issues.
- Provide training, support, and mentorship to self-service users to improve BI adoption and effective tool usage.
- Apply best practices for dashboard design, performance optimization, and data storytelling.
- Work in an Agile/SCRUM environment, contributing to sprint planning, retrospectives, and process improvements.
- Validate and reconcile data from multiple systems (SAP/ECC, SAP BI, Snowflake) to ensure reporting accuracy.
- Deliver ad hoc analysis and insights to leadership as needed.
Requirements
- 5+ years of experience in business intelligence, analytics, or a related field.
- Advanced expertise (5+ years) in Tableau (dashboard development, data visualization best practices, performance tuning).
- Strong understanding of SAP data (sales, manufacturing, finance) and ERP-based datasets.
- Proficiency in SQL and experience working with data warehouses (Snowflake preferred).
- Demonstrated 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ced, Agile environment.
- Excellent communication skills, with the ability to engage both technical and non-technical audiences.
- Str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and a commitment to delivering high-quality solutions.
- Experience mentoring other analysts or supporting a self-service BI community.
- Bachelor's degree in Business, Data Analytics, Computer Science, or a related field (Master's degree preferred).
